Change the default-hidden message categories from [thinking,
hook_progress] to [tool_result, system_message, hook_progress,
file_snapshot]. This hides the verbose machine-oriented categories
by default while keeping thinking blocks visible — they contain
useful reasoning context that users typically want to see.
Also rename the "summary" category label from "Summaries" to
"Compactions" to better reflect what Claude's summary messages
actually represent (context-window compaction artifacts).
Tests updated to match the new defaults: the filter test now
asserts that tool_result, system_message, hook_progress, and
file_snapshot are all excluded, producing 5 visible messages
instead of the previous 7.
